Parthenon Pavilion at Centennial Medical Center Celebrates 40th Anniversary
June 23, 2011
Parthenon Pavilion at Centennial Medical Center celebrated 40 years of service to the community today. Founded by Dr. Thomas Frist, Sr. in 1971, Parthenon Pavilion is the oldest and largest private psychiatric hospital in Middle Tennessee. Parthenon Pavilion began as a unit in Park View Hospital and was HCA’s second psychiatric hospital.

AngioScreen® Available at Centennial Medical Center
June 17, 2011
Each hour, 100 American lives are claimed by vascular disease, a form of cardiovascular disease that primarily attacks the blood vessels. Vascular disease is the leading cause of heart attacks and strokes. With no needles or radiation and less than 15 minutes of your time, you can find out your risk for heart attack or stroke and get information about your circulation.

Medicare Patients to Receive Annual Wellness Visit Free of Charge in 2011
April 11, 2011
As a result of the new Affordable Care Act, Medicare will now cover a yearly wellness visit free of charge in 2011 for all Medicare Part B participants. Annual wellness visits allow you to develop and update a personalized healthcare prevention plan with your doctor, while helping you avoid illness and improve your overall health.
